ABSTRACT:
A gas-tight closure device for the connecting ends of tubes for biomedical fluid-transporting apparatus, particularly haemodialysis lines, which are sterilized by means of sterilizing gas, includes a tubular connector defining an internal Luer cone and a cap which is fitted to the connector. The hermetic closure of the connector by the cap is effected by means of complementary conical surfaces for the mutual force-coupling of the outer lateral wall of the connector and the inner wall of the cap.
